Opinion

In view of the fine imposed and the fact that the appellant had served part of the prison sentence before release on a certificate of reasonable doubt, the judgment hereby is unanimously modified so as to reduce the prison term to the time already served and, as so modified, affirmed. Present — Peck, P. J., Dore, Cohn, Callahan and Botein, JJ.
